Key Differences In Between Repayment Bonds and Mechanic's Liens
When choosing between payment bonds and auto mechanic's liens, it's important to recognize the vital differences to make an informed selection. Repayment bonds are normally acquired by the job owner to ensure that subcontractors and suppliers are spent for the job they have actually finished. On the other hand, auto mechanic's liens are a legal insurance claim versus the residential property by a professional, subcontractor, or distributor that hasn't been paid for work done on that home.
Payment bonds supply protection to subcontractors and distributors if the general contractor falls short to make payments as assured. In contrast, mechanic's liens provide a means for contractors and suppliers to secure repayment by positioning a case on the residential property where the work was performed. Payment bonds are generally obtained before work begins, while technician's liens are submitted after non-payment concerns occur.
